摘要
The imprinted Igf2 gene is associated with a small upstream region that is differentially methylated on the active paternal allele, We have identified a repressor element within this sequence and shown that repression is probably mediated through a transacting factor, GCF2, DNA methylation of this site abrogates both protein binding and repressor activity. Targeting experiments demonstrate that this element plays a role in the repression of the maternal Igf2 gene in vivo.
